<p>What does it take to make people pay attention to the causes they might otherwise ignore? For Gary Mueller, it takes creativity, courage, and sometimes, a willingness to make people uncomfortable.</p><p><br />Gary is Executive Creative Director at BVK and the founder of Serve, an all-volunteer advertising agency built to bring bold creative thinking to underserved causes. In this episode of <i>A Better Way</i>, Gary joins Leah Barr to share the epiphany that led to Serve’s creation and reflect on 25 years of using provocative, purposeful marketing to help change behaviors and create meaningful impact.</p><p><br />Throughout the conversation, Gary shares the stories behind some of Serve’s most memorable campaigns and the lessons he has learned along the way, including why getting attention is only part of the equation. Creating meaningful change also requires humility, listening, and understanding the people you hope to reach.</p><p><br />The conversation also explores a bigger idea about generosity: the transformative power of using what you already have to serve others. Gary reflects on how creative professionals can put their skills and expertise to work for good, the impact that service can have on both communities and volunteers, and what is ahead for Serve as it enters its next chapter.</p><p><br /><b>Takeaways</b></p><ul><li>Bold, provocative marketing can help underserved causes break through the noise and inspire action.</li><li>Serve grew from a powerful sense of purpose into an all-volunteer model that has spent 25 years bringing creative expertise to nonprofits.</li><li>Effective campaigns require more than boldness.
